4 POCA Law
At PLLP we understand and have lived experience of the Proceeds of Crime Act 2002 (POCA) which is the principal legislation in England and Wales for the recovery of criminal assets. Its goal is to deprive offenders of the financial benefits of crime.

8 Parole paperwork
PLLP offer services to help prisoners with their parole paperwork by providing structured, accessible, and legally compliant support that helps prisoners prepare for their Parole Board review. This is especially important for prisoners serving indeterminate sentences (IPP, life) or extended determinate sentences (EDS), where parole is required for release.
